Pina Colada Fluff Recipe

Ingredients

Scale

Fruits and Tropical Ingredients:

  • 1 can (20 ounces / 567 grams) crushed pineapple, drained
  • 1 cup shredded coconut
  • 1/4 cup chopped maraschino cherries (optional)

Dairy and Cream Ingredients:

  • 1 package (8 ounces / 227 grams) c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up heavy whipping cream
  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ar

Flavoring and Topping:

  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/4 cup crushed graham crackers (for topping)

Instructions

  1. Soften cream cheese at room temperature for easier blending, then whip until velvety and free of lumps.
  2. Incorporate powdered sugar and vanilla extract, beating until the mixture becomes smooth and creamy.
  3. Drain crushed pineapple thoroughly to prevent excess liquid, then gently fold into the cream cheese mixture.
  4. Sprinkle shredded coconut into the mixture, stirring until evenly distributed for consistent tropical flavor.
  5. Whip heavy cream in a separate chilled bowl, creating stiff, billowy peaks that hold their shape.
  6. Delicately fold whipped cream into the pineapple-coconut base, maintaining the airy texture and preventing deflation.
  7. If desired, add chopped maraschino cherries for bursts of color and sweet-tart flavor.
  8. Transfer the fluffy mixture to a serving dish, spreading evenly with a spatula.
  9. Refrigerate for minimum 2 hours to allow flavors to meld and texture to set.
  10. Just before serving, garnish with crushed graham crackers for a delightful crunchy topping.

Notes

  • Choose full-fat cream cheese for a richer, creamier texture that holds its shape better.
  • Drain pineapple thoroughly to prevent excess liquid from making the dessert runny.
  • For a lighter version, substitute Greek yogurt for half the cream cheese and use light whipped cream.
  • Experiment with rum extract to capture the authentic piña colada flavor without alcohol, perfect for family-friendly gatherings.
